How Cold Laser Treatment Functions
To recognize how cold laser therapy functions, you require to understand the basic principles of exactly how light energy interacts with organic cells. Cold laser treatment, additionally known as low-level laser treatment (LLLT), utilizes details wavelengths of light to permeate the skin and target underlying tissues. Unlike tarrytown cigarettes made use of in surgeries, cold lasers give off low degrees of light that don't create warm or trigger damages to the tissues.
When these gentle light waves get to the cells, they're absorbed by parts called chromophores, such as cytochrome c oxidase in mitochondria. This absorption activates a collection of organic reactions, consisting of raised cellular power production and the release of nitric oxide, which enhances blood circulation and minimizes swelling.
Moreover, the light energy can also promote the manufacturing of adenosine triphosphate (ATP), the power currency of cells, aiding in mobile repair and regrowth procedures.

Systems of Action
Just how does cold laser therapy in fact work to produce its restorative effects on biological tissues?
Cold laser therapy, additionally called low-level laser therapy (LLLT), operates with a process referred to as photobiomodulation. When the cold laser is related to the skin, the light energy permeates the cells and is taken in by chromophores within the cells.
These chromophores, such as cytochrome c oxidase in the mitochondria, are then boosted by the light power, causing a waterfall of biological responses. One crucial mechanism of action is the improvement of mobile metabolic rate.
The soaked up light energy increases ATP manufacturing in the mitochondria, which is crucial for mobile function and repair work. Furthermore, cold laser therapy aids to reduce inflammation by inhibiting inflammatory mediators and promoting the launch of anti-inflammatory cytokines.
This anti-inflammatory result adds to pain alleviation and cells recovery.
